A precise approach is essential when it when it comes to freezing biological material. The use of traditional freezing techniques can result in large ice crystals, which can harm sensitive samples such as medicines and vaccines. Ultra low freezer, however, stands as an innovative solution to this problem.
The controlled rate freezer, also referred to as an ultra-low freezer, is designed to regulate cooling at a constant speed. These devices are cutting-edge and decrease temperature slowly which permits ice to crystallize uniformly. In this way, they mitigate the risk of structural harm to cells and ensure that the samples’ performance remains intact.
Controlled freezing on the contrary, doesn’t provide the same level of precision. While it maintains the temperature stable but it lacks the gradual cooling of controlled rate frozen. The quality of delicate samples could be damaged due to controlled freezing.

Vaccine freezers: safeguarding public health
Recent health crises across the globe have highlighted the importance of vaccines. These miracles of life protect the population and the communities from illnesses. But, their effectiveness should be maintained with highest level of care.
Vaccine freezes are designed to protect the effectiveness of vaccines throughout their entire journey from the laboratory to the vaccination centers. They keep vaccines in a stable and potent by maintaining an extremely low temperature, which ranges from -20degC up to -80degC.
The cold chain – the seamless and uninterrupted temperature-controlled supply chain for vaccines – heavily relies on vaccine freezer. These freezers are an essential link to the cold chain, ensuring that vaccines are kept safe, even if they are transported and stored in isolated or heavily populated regions.
